What is a magnetic storm?

Magnetic storms occur when charged particles from the Sun interact with the Earth's magnetic field, leading to various phenomena including auroras at the poles and potential disruptions to satellites, power grids, and other technologies.

The duration of a magnetic storm depends on the strength and direction of solar radiation reaching the Earth, ranging from several hours to several days.

Solar activity plays a crucial role in the occurrence of magnetic storms on Earth. The K-index, measuring solar activity on a scale from 0 to 9, indicates the potential strength of these storms. A higher K-index signifies stronger magnetic storms.

Currently, the magnetic storm's K-index is at level 4, corresponding to a yellow alert. This indicates a significant magnetic storm that may affect individuals sensitive to weather changes.

Surviving the storm

Weather sensitivity refers to an individual's reaction to weather changes, including deteriorating conditions or magnetic storms. Some individuals may experience various symptoms such as headaches, sleep disturbances, mood changes, etc., during strong magnetic storms.

It's important to be cautious and attentive to one's own well-being during periods of increased solar activity and magnetic storms.

For those experiencing weather sensitivity, adopting measures to maintain well-being such as rest, healthy eating, and physical activity can be beneficial. Additionally, staying informed about weather forecasts and recommendations during periods of heightened solar activity is crucial.

Key recommendations include:

  • Spending more time outdoors.
  • Ventilating rooms regularly.
  • Maintaining a sleep schedule and taking a contrast shower before bed or in the morning.
  • Avoiding fatty foods and increasing intake of fresh vegetables and fruits.
  • Limiting alcohol consumption and switching to herbal tea instead of coffee.
  • Drinking an adequate amount of water throughout the day.
  • Engaging in light physical activity and walks.

Following these guidelines can help support overall health and increase energy levels throughout the day.
